Structural Integrity Reports

CharterHouse Surveyors & Engineers provides comprehensive evaluations of a building's structural health through their General Structural Inspections (GSI) and Structural Defect Investigations.

Maintaining a property's structural integrity is absolutely paramount – particularly when visible defects begin to emerge, when moisture threatens timber elements, or when significant internal reconfigurations are being planned. These highly targeted investigations deliver a wide-ranging review of a building's overall structural performance and stability, carefully evaluating essential load-bearing elements, external walls, internal floor systems, and roof supporting frameworks.

Conducted exclusively by our expert team of Chartered Building Engineers and Surveyors, the assessments seamlessly combine rigorous structural engineering analysis with extensive, real-world construction experience. This genuinely integrated approach ensures that our professionals intimately understand how buildings actually behave and age over time, rather than relying on purely theoretical engineering models.

Whether you are a prospective buyer seeking reassurance that a property is structurally sound as a whole, or a homeowner dealing with unexplained cracking, settlement, or roof distortion, these investigations supply clear and reliable technical input. Additionally, where moisture-related issues are present, the team meticulously evaluates the structural timber integrity to identify risks from wet rot, dry rot, or wood-boring insect activity.

The resulting documentation definitively assesses the root cause and severity of the identified issues, actively providing practical, buildable, and highly efficient remedial solutions. By identifying structural limitations or defects early in the process, the team helps clients avoid unnecessary complexity and costly complications during any future construction works.
